Country Report: United Kingdom

The United Kingdom is a member of the NPT as a nuclear weapon state. The country faces the decision on the renewal of its Trident nuclear weapon system in 2016. Country Report: United States

Under legal obligations of the Non-Proliferation Treaty, the United States must make continuous efforts towards nuclear disarmament, and yet, the U.S. continues to make plans to modernize their nuclear forces. NATO Continues Dangerous Delays over Nuclear Decisions

Paul Ingram's piece on NATO's contradictions on nuclear deployments and delayed decisions on nuclear weapons was featured on the website of The Chicago Council on Global Affairs. Ingram highlights that NATO members are divided on how they view relations with Russia and “the Alliance is failing to recognize that the Cold War is over, and so it lives with a cancerous contradiction”.

C-SPAN broadcast: NATO New Security Challenges

Coverage of the first day of BASIC's Shadow NATO Summit III was broadcast live on C-SPAN. This session on emerging security challenges and NATO's response to terrorism, proliferation, piracy and cyber attacks featured Mr. Philip Worre from ISIS Europe, Dr. Jean-Loup Samaan from the NATO Defense College, Mr. Geneve Mantri of Amnesty International, and Dr. Sean Lawson from the University of Utah. It was chaired by Ms. Lorelei Kelly of the New America Foundation.

Celeste Wallander at BASIC Shadow NATO Summit

Dr. Celeste Wallander, Deputy Assistant Secretary of Defense for Russia/Ukraine/Eurasia in the Office of the Under Secretary of Defense (Policy), speaks about NATO partnerships with Russia and other countries and NATO's engagement in the Middle East and North Africa at the Shadow NATO Summit hosted by BASIC, the Bulletin of the Atomic Scientists, the Elliott School of International Affairs, NATO Watch, and Strategy International in Washington, DC on May 14 and 15, 2012.
